Abstract
This paper presents the design of a LDO-assisted DC-DC converters in Cadence Virtuoso based on a 350-nm CMOS technology. This kind of voltage regulators consists of a switching converter together with a classic or LDO (low dropout) linear voltage regulator. While the linear regulator provides the constant output voltage, the switching converter conducts nearly all the current provided in the output load, and keeping the regulator current close to zero where the higher efficiency is achieved. In addition, current article shows the modeling in Matlab/Simulink. This modeling is mandatory in order to predict and assure the stability of the circuit. In addition, it can allow improving the performance of the circuit.
